Як встановити середовище робочого столу GNOME на Debian
GNOME — один із найбільш широко використовуваних і багатофункціональних графічних середовищ робочого стола, доступних для Linux. Завдяки чистому, сучасному інтерфейсу, інтуїтивному робочому процесу та розширеній екосистемі додатків, GNOME став стандартним вибором робочого стола для багатьох основних дистрибутивів Linux — включаючи Debian. Незалежно від того, чи ви налаштовуєте робочу станцію розробки, середовище віддаленого робочого стола чи машину Linux загального призначення, GNOME забезпечує відполіровану та продуктивну роботу.
Цей комплексний посібник проведе вас через кожен крок встановлення та налаштування графічного середовища GNOME на Debian, від підготовки системи до першого входу та далі.
Передумови
Перед тим як розпочати, переконайтеся, що виконані такі вимоги:
- Машина, на якій працює Debian (рекомендується Debian 11 Bullseye або Debian 12 Bookworm)
- Обліковий запис користувача з привілеями sudo
- Стабільне інтернет-з’єднання для завантаження пакетів
- Щонайменше 4 ГБ вільного місця на диску (GNOME із стандартними додатками вимагає значного сховища)
- Мінімум 1 ГБ RAM (рекомендується 2 ГБ або більше для плавної роботи)
> Примітка: Якщо ви запускаєте Debian на плані VPS Hosting, майте на увазі, що GNOME найкраще підходить для середовищ, де у вас є прямий графічний доступ або налаштований протокол віддаленого робочого стола (такий як VNC або RDP). Безголові середовища VPS зазвичай не отримують користі від повного встановлення робочого стола.
Крок 1: Оновлення системи
Перед встановленням будь-якого нового програмного забезпечення важливо синхронізувати індекс пакетів та оновити всі існуючі пакети до їхніх найновіших версій. Це забезпечує сумісність та зменшує ризик конфліктів залежностей.
Відкрийте термінал і виконайте такі команди:
sudo apt update
sudo apt upgrade -ysudo apt update— Оновлює локальний індекс пакетів з усіх налаштованих репозиторіїв.sudo apt upgrade -y— Оновлює всі встановлені пакети до їхніх найновіших доступних версій, автоматично підтверджуючи запити.
Дочекайтеся завершення обох команд перед тим як продовжити.
Крок 2: Встановлення графічного середовища GNOME
Debian пропонує кілька варіантів встановлення GNOME залежно від того, наскільки повне встановлення вам потрібно.
Варіант A: Повне встановлення GNOME (рекомендується)
Щоб встановити повне графічне середовище GNOME разом із повним набором стандартних додатків та утиліт, виконайте:
sudo apt install gnome -yЦей метапакет встановлює:
- GNOME Shell (основний інтерфейс робочого стола)
- GDM3 (GNOME Display Manager)
- Повний набір додатків GNOME (Files, Calendar, Calculator, Text Editor тощо)
- Інтеграцію LibreOffice та мультимедійні інструменти
Це рекомендований варіант для користувачів, які хочуть повністю функціонального робочого середовища з коробки.
Варіант B: Мінімальне встановлення GNOME
Якщо ви віддаєте перевагу легшому встановленню без повного набору додатків, використовуйте пакет gnome-core замість цього:
sudo apt install gnome-core -yЦе встановлює лише основні компоненти GNOME, надаючи вам чистої основи для подальшого розвитку. Потім ви можете встановлювати окремі додатки за потребою.
Варіант C: Встановлення на основі завдань через tasksel
Debian також надає утиліту tasksel для встановлення попередньо визначених колекцій програмного забезпечення:
sudo apt install tasksel -y
sudo tasksel install gnome-desktopЦей метод особливо корисний для системних адміністраторів, які керують кількома машинами або виконують автоматизовані розгортання.
Крок 3: Налаштування Display Manager
Під час процесу встановлення GNOME вам може бути запропоновано вибрати display manager. Display manager — це компонент, відповідальний за представлення графічного екрана входу та ініціювання сеансу робочого стола.
Два найпоширеніші варіанти на Debian:
| Display Manager | Опис |
|---|---|
| GDM3 | Офіційний GNOME Display Manager. Забезпечує тісну інтеграцію з GNOME Shell, підтримує Wayland та пропонує відполіровану роботу входу. |
| LightDM | Легкий, кросс-десктопний display manager. Споживає менше ресурсів, але не має деяких специфічних для GNOME функцій. |
Рекомендація: Виберіть GDM3 для найкращої сумісності та інтеграції з GNOME.
Якщо вам не було запропоновано під час встановлення, або якщо вам потрібно вручну переключити display manager, виконайте:
sudo dpkg-reconfigure gdm3Ця команда відкриває інтерактивне меню, де ви можете вибрати бажаний display manager.
Щоб перевірити, який display manager наразі активний:
cat /etc/X11/default-display-managerКрок 4: Включення GDM3 як системної служби
Переконайтеся, що GDM3 включений і встановлений для автоматичного запуску при завантаженні:
sudo systemctl enable gdm3
sudo systemctl start gdm3Ви можете перевірити поточний статус служби GDM3 за допомогою:
sudo systemctl status gdm3Зелений статус active (running) підтверджує, що GDM3 працює.
Крок 5: Перезавантаження системи
Після завершення встановлення та налаштування GDM3 перезавантажте систему, щоб завантажити нове графічне середовище:
sudo rebootСистема завершить роботу всіх запущених процесів і перезавантажиться. Після перезавантаження замість запиту входу в командний рядок вас привітає графічний екран входу GDM3.
Крок 6: Вхід до GNOME
Після перезавантаження системи з’явиться екран входу GDM3. Виконайте ці кроки для входу:
- Введіть своє ім’я користувача — Натисніть на свій обліковий запис зі списку або введіть своє ім’я користувача.
- Введіть свій пароль — Введіть пароль і натисніть Enter або натисніть кнопку зі стрілкою.
- Виберіть тип сеансу (необов’язково) — Якщо у вас встановлено кілька графічних середовищ, натисніть на значок шестерні (⚙) у нижньому правому куті екрана входу перед введенням пароля. З’явиться меню, що дозволяє вибрати між:
- GNOME (за замовчуванням, використовує Wayland)
- GNOME on Xorg (використовує традиційний сервер дисплея X11)
- Натисніть Log In, щоб отримати доступ до робочого стола GNOME.
> Порада: Якщо ви підключаєтеся до сервера Debian віддалено і хочете графічний інтерфейс, розглядайте можливість поєднання вашої установки з VPS з cPanel або дослідження VPS Control Panels, які забезпечують веб-управління без необхідності повного встановлення робочого стола.
Крок 7: Дослідження робочого стола GNOME
Після входу вам буде представлений робочий стіл GNOME. Ось огляд його ключових компонентів:
Огляд Activities
Натисніть клавішу Super (клавіша Windows) або натисніть кнопку Activities у верхньому лівому куті, щоб відкрити огляд Activities. Звідси ви можете:
- Шукати та запускати додатки
- Переключатися між відкритими вікнами
- Керувати віртуальними робочими просторами
- Отримати доступ до сітки додатків
Верхня панель
Верхня панель розташована в верхній частині екрана та забезпечує:
- Кнопка Activities — Відкриває огляд Activities
- Годинник та календар — Відображає поточний час, дату та майбутні події
- Системне меню — Розташоване у верхньому правому куті, забезпечує швидкий доступ до параметрів мережі, гучності, яскравості, стану батареї та параметрів живлення
- Область сповіщень — Сповіщення та повідомлення від додатків
Сітка додатків
Натисніть на значок сітки у нижній частині огляду Activities (або натисніть Super + A, щоб відкрити повний запускач додатків, який відображає всі встановлені додатки в перегляданій сітці.
GNOME Files (Nautilus)
Стандартний менеджер файлів GNOME Files (також відомий як Nautilus) забезпечує інтуїтивний графічний інтерфейс для навігації по файловій системі, керування файлами та папками та підключення до віддалених серверів.
Крок 8: Налаштування робочого стола GNOME
Однією з найбільших переваг GNOME є його гнучкість. Ось як адаптувати середовище до своїх переваг:
Параметри GNOME
Отримайте доступ до додатка Settings, натиснувши системне меню у верхньому правому куті та вибравши Settings, або шукаючи «Settings» в огляді Activities. Ключові області конфігурації включають:
- Display — Роздільна здатність, частота оновлення, нічне світло та налаштування кількох моніторів
- Appearance — Світлий/темний режим, шпалери та кольори наголосу
- Sound — Пристрої введення/виведення та рівні гучності
- Network — Налаштування Wi-Fi, Ethernet, VPN та проксі
- Privacy — Блокування екрана, служби геолокації та історія використання
- Users — Керування обліковими записами та батьківський контроль
- Accessibility — Параметри доступності для зору, слуху та моторики
GNOME Tweaks
Для розширеного налаштування поза тим, що пропонує стандартний додаток Settings, встановіть GNOME Tweaks:
sudo apt install gnome-tweaks -yGNOME Tweaks дозволяє вам:
- Змінювати шрифти та рендеринг шрифтів
- Змінювати розташування кнопок вікна (мінімізація, максимізація)
- Включати та налаштовувати теми GNOME Shell
- Керувати програмами при запуску
- Регулювати швидкість анімації
Розширення GNOME
GNOME підтримує потужну систему розширень, яка дозволяє додавати або змінювати функціональність робочого стола. Для керування розширеннями:
- Встановіть менеджер розширень:
sudo apt install gnome-shell-extensions gnome-shell-extension-manager -y- Відкрийте Extension Manager зі своєї сітки додатків, щоб переглядати, встановлювати, включати та налаштовувати розширення.
Популярні розширення включають:
- Dash to Dock — Перетворює панель GNOME на постійну панель завдань у стилі dock
- AppIndicator Support — Додає підтримку значків системного лотка
- Clipboard Indicator — Забезпечує менеджер історії буфера обміну
- GSConnect — Інтегрує ваш пристрій Android з робочим столом GNOME
Крок 9: Встановлення додаткових додатків
Після налаштування GNOME ви можете захотіти встановити додаткове програмне забезпечення. Debian надає кілька методів:
Використання APT (командний рядок)
sudo apt install <package-name>Наприклад, щоб встановити медіаплеєр VLC:
sudo apt install vlc -yВикористання GNOME Software Center
Додаток GNOME Software забезпечує досвід графічного магазину додатків. Шукайте додатки за назвою, переглядайте категорії та встановлюйте програмне забезпечення одним натиском. Він також обробляє оновлення системи.
Використання Flatpak
Для доступу до ширшого спектра актуальних додатків включіть підтримку Flatpak:
sudo apt install flatpak -y
flatpak remote-add --if-not-exists flathub https://flathub.org/repo/flathub.flatpakrepoПісля додавання репозиторію Flathub ви можете встановити тисячі додаткових додатків безпосередньо з flathub.org.
Усунення неполадок поширених проблем
GNOME не запускається після перезавантаження
Якщо система завантажується в командний рядок замість графічного екрана входу, перевірте службу GDM3:
sudo systemctl status gdm3
sudo journalctl -xe | grep gdm
on All Hosting Services
